An updated representative of the company's most affordable smartphone line, now in a metal case

It seems to be very recently affordable smartphone in the company's lineup, Meizu M5, saw the light, and the manufacturer is already bringing it to market updated version M5s. This model is an analogue of the M5, but is designed to satisfy the taste of those users who prefer reliability. metal case polycarbonate, since the M5 was released in a plastic case. But in general, this is still the same compact and affordable mobile device that is equipped with fast scanner fingerprint, can work in LTE networks, has a slot for cards microSD memory, capacious battery at 3000 mAh, and even supports fast charging.

Key Features of Meizu M5s (Model M612H)

  • SoC MediaTek MT6753, 8 cores ARM Cortex-A53 @1.3 GHz
  • GPU Mali-T720
  • Operating system Android 6.0
  • Touch display IPS 5.2″, 1280 × 720, 282 ppi
  • RAM(RAM) 3 GB, inner memory 16/32 GB
  • Support Nano-SIM (2 pcs.)
  • microSD support up to 128 GB
  • GSM/GPRS/EDGE networks (850/900/1800/1900 MHz)
  • Networks WCDMA/HSPA+ (850/900/1900/2100 MHz), TD-SCDMA
  • LTE networks Cat.4 FDD (B1/3/7), TD LTE (B38/40)
  • Wi-Fi 802.11a/b/g/n (2.4 and 5 GHz)
  • Bluetooth 4.0 BLE
  • GPS, A-GPS, Glonass
  • Micro USB, USB OTG
  • Main camera 13 MP, autofocus, f/2.2, video 1080p
  • Front camera 5 MP, f/2.0, fixed focus
  • Proximity sensor, light sensor, magnetic field sensor, fingerprint sensor, accelerometer, gyroscope
  • Battery 3000 mAh
  • Dimensions 148×73×8.4 mm
  • Weight 147 g

Appearance and usability

Meizu M5s received a nice case, made in a typical for the latest mobile devices Meizu design. Modern smartphones of the company from the top level to the most affordable are almost identical to each other and differ only in size and materials.

In this case, metal with plastic was used - the cheapest option, when not only the rear inserts, but the entire end parts are made of plastic. That is, here all cutouts for connectors, grilles and holes are made in plastic, and not in metal, the metal here is only the middle part of the back cover.

To the credit of the manufacturer, he managed to choose the color and texture in such a way that the differences between these parts are practically not noticeable, but to the touch, of course, plastic differs from metal.

As for the size, in this regard, by modern standards, Meizu M5s can be called, if not compact, then certainly not a large mobile device. The thickness of the case is small, the mass is also, the corner parts are noticeably rounded in plan, due to this, the smartphone fits comfortably in any pocket, it has no sharp corners and edges.

Both the metal part of the surface and the plastic one are absolutely not slippery and not easily soiled, there are no fingerprints left on them, the device does not slip out of the hands. There is no special need to put on a cover here, and you don’t want to close a rather attractive case at all. The smartphone is really good-looking, well-cut, all the details are clearly adjusted to each other, the case is monolithic, and there is a feeling that it will keep a presentable appearance for a long time.

To install cards, a side slot is standardly provided, it is a hybrid, that is, two slots can be used to install either two Nano-SIM SIM cards, or one SIM card and one microSD memory card. Hot swap supported.

Mechanical power and volume control buttons are installed on the opposite side face, on the right. The keys are large, stand out noticeably, easily groped blindly, the move is elastic, the response is clear, there are no complaints about these elements.

The entire front panel is covered with 2.5D glass with sloping edges. Sensors are usually installed above the screen, a peephole front camera without its own flash, and also has led indicator events. This small dot of a milky color begins to pulsate in an unhurried rhythm only after a missed call, the indicator in Meizu smartphones does not react to the charging process.

In the lower part under the screen, as standard for Meizu, one mechanical key is installed, but there are no adjacent buttons, even touch ones. A fingerprint sensor pad is inscribed in the button; to unlock the smartphone, you need to press it. There are no complaints about the operation of the fingerprint scanner, recognition is fast and clear, you can register up to five fingers.

The rear panel contains a non-protruding camera module and a very bright dual dual-tone flash. On a hard surface, the smartphone lies steadily, does not sway when you touch the screen.

The sound comes out of the main speaker at the bottom, covered by one of the symmetrical sectors of the grille. Behind the second speaker may be hidden. Here, in the middle, there is a universal Micro-USB connector that supports connection in OTG mode.

The upper end is habitually given over to a 3.5 mm headphone jack, but the opening of the second, auxiliary microphone on the Meizu M5s case could not be found.

Meizu M5s is available in four color options, but only three of them have entered the Russian official retail: dark gray, silver and gold. The pink variant is apparently for Russian market not intended. The front panel under the glass is always white or black, Meizu never paints the facades of its smartphones in the general color of the case.

Screen

Meizu M5s is equipped with an IPS display with 2.5D glass with sloping edges. Its physical dimensions are 66 × 116 mm with a diagonal of 5.2 inches. The resolution is 1280×720, the dot density is about 282 ppi. The frame around the screen has a total width of just over 3.5 mm on the sides, and about 16 mm each at the bottom and top.

Display brightness can be adjusted manually or set automatic settings based on the operation of the ambient light sensor. The AnTuTu test diagnoses support for 5 simultaneous multitouch touches. Unlike older models, such as the same M5 Note, there is no eye protection mode to prevent eye fatigue with blue light intensity filtering.

Detailed examination using measuring instruments held the editor of the sections "Monitors" and "Projectors and TV" Alexey Kudryavtsev. Here is his expert opinion on the screen of the test sample.

The front surface of the screen is made in the form of a glass plate with a mirror-smooth surface, resistant to scratches. Judging by the reflection of objects, the anti-glare properties of the screen are no worse than those of the Google Nexus 7 (2013) screen (hereinafter simply Nexus 7). For clarity, here is a photo in which a white surface is reflected in the off screens (on the left is Nexus 7, on the right is Meizu M5s, then they can be distinguished by size):

The screen of the Meizu M5s is just as dark (brightness from the photos is 117 for both). Doubling of reflected objects in Meizu screen M5s is very weak, this indicates that there is no air gap between the layers of the screen (more specifically, between the outer glass and the surface of the LCD matrix) (OGS type screen - One Glass Solution). Due to the smaller number of borders (glass/air type) with very different refractive indices, such screens look better in conditions of intense external illumination, but their repair in case of cracked external glass is much more expensive, since the entire screen has to be changed. On the outer surface of the screen there is a special oleophobic (grease-repellent) coating (better than the Nexus 7 in terms of efficiency), so fingerprints are removed much more easily, and appear at a slower rate than in the case of ordinary glass.

With manual brightness control and with a white field displayed in full screen, the maximum brightness value was about 400 cd/m², the minimum was 2 cd/m². The maximum brightness is quite high, and given the excellent anti-reflective properties, readability even on a sunny day outdoors should be at a decent level. In complete darkness, the brightness can be reduced to a comfortable value. In the presence of automatic brightness control by light sensor (it is located to the left of the front camera eye). AT automatic mode as the ambient light conditions change, the brightness of the screen both increases and decreases. This function depends on the position of the brightness slider. If it is at 100%, then in complete darkness the auto-brightness function reduces the brightness to 110 cd / m² (bright), in an artificially lit office (about 550 lux) sets it to 270 cd / m² (suitable), in a very bright environment (corresponds to lighting on a clear day outdoors, but without direct sunlight - 20,000 lux or a little more) the brightness rises to 400 cd / m² (to the maximum - it is necessary); if the adjustment is about 50%, then the values ​​​​are as follows: 30, 180 and 400 cd / m² (suitable values), the regulator at 0% - 2, 60 and 400 cd / m² (the first two values ​​​​are underestimated, which is logical). It turns out that the auto-brightness function works adequately and to some extent allows the user to customize their work to individual requirements. At any brightness level, there is no significant backlight modulation, so there is no screen flicker.

AT this smartphone IPS type matrix is ​​used. Micrographs show a typical IPS subpixel structure:

For comparison, you can see the gallery of microphotographs of screens used in mobile technology.

The screen has good viewing angles without significant color shift even at large deviations of the view from the perpendicular to the screen and without inverting (except for the very darkest when deviating diagonally to three corners) shades. For comparison, here are photographs in which the same images are displayed on the screens of Meizu M5s and Nexus 7, while the brightness of the screens was initially set to about 200 cd / m², and the color balance on the camera was forcibly switched to 6500 K.

White field perpendicular to the screens:

Note the good uniformity of brightness and color tone of the white field.

And a test picture:

The colors on the screen of the Meizu M5s have a natural saturation, the color balance of the Nexus 7 and the tested screen is noticeably different.

Now at an angle of about 45 degrees to the plane and to the side of the screen:

It can be seen that the colors have not changed much on both screens, the contrast has decreased, but also not very much.

And the white box:

The brightness at an angle at the screens decreased (at least 5 times, based on the difference in shutter speed), and decreased approximately the same. The black field, when deviated diagonally, is lightened weakly and acquires a purple hue. The photos below demonstrate this (the brightness of the white areas in the direction perpendicular to the plane of the screens is the same!):

And from another angle:

When viewed perpendicularly, the uniformity of the black field is good:

Contrast (approximately in the center of the screen) is normal - about 800:1. The response time for the black-white-black transition is 24 ms (14 ms on + 10 ms off). The transition between grayscale 25% and 75% (according to the numerical value of the color) and back in total takes 38 ms. The gamma curve constructed from 32 points with an equal interval according to the numerical value of the shade of gray did not reveal a blockage either in the highlights or in the shadows. The approximate exponent is 2.29, which is slightly higher than the standard value of 2.2. In this case, the real gamma curve slightly deviates from the power dependence:

We did not find the presence of dynamic adjustment of the backlight brightness in accordance with the nature of the displayed image, which is very good.

The color gamut is sRGB:

The spectra show that the matrix filters moderately mix the components to each other:

As a result, the colors have a natural saturation and hue. The balance of shades on the gray scale is average, since the color temperature is much higher than the standard 6500 K and grows towards darker shades, but the deviation from the blackbody spectrum (ΔE) is below 10, which is considered an acceptable indicator for a consumer device. At the same time, ΔE changes little from shade to shade - this has a positive effect on the visual assessment of color balance. (The darkest areas of the gray scale can be ignored, since the color balance does not matter much there, and the measurement error of color characteristics at low brightness is large.)

This device has the ability to correct the color balance by adjusting the hue.

Curves in the charts above Without corr. correspond to the results without any color balance correction, and the curves Warm- data received after the slider is moved to the extreme position warm. It can be seen that the white point hardly changes, but as the lightness of the hue decreases, the color temperature and ΔE change very much. It looks disgusting, so it makes no sense to perform a correction.

To summarize: the screen has a fairly high maximum brightness and has excellent anti-glare properties, so the device can be used outdoors without any problems even on a sunny summer day. In complete darkness, the brightness can be lowered to a comfortable level. It is permissible to use the mode with automatic brightness adjustment, which works adequately. The advantages of the screen include an effective oleophobic coating, the absence of an air gap in the layers of the screen and flicker, good black stability to the deviation of the gaze from the perpendicular to the screen plane and the sRGB color gamut. There are probably no significant shortcomings. The screen quality can be considered high.

Camera

The front module here has a 5 MP sensor with a four-element wide-angle lens and f / 2.0 aperture, with a fixed focus and no flash of its own. There is manual mode settings, exactly the same as the main camera (light sensitivity up to ISO 1600, shutter speed up to 1/5000 s, white balance, exposure compensation scale, saturation, contrast).

The camera shoots well for the selfie level: there are no complaints about detailing and color reproduction, sharpness in the center of the frame is also high, the sensitivity is high, the wide dynamic range allows you to find an acceptable balance in manual mode even with fairly bright backlight.

The main camera uses a module with a 13-megapixel matrix and a five-element lens with a maximum aperture of f / 2.2, it is equipped with fast phase detection autofocus. The flash here is very bright, two-tone, but there is no stabilization system.

In the settings, there are two control modes, automatic and manual, as well as several additional ones, such as HDR, portrait beautification, panorama, QR code scanning, slow motion, and several others. If you turn on the manual mode, then there will be sliders with variable shutter speeds up to (1/5000 s), ISO (up to ISO 1600), manual focus, white balance, exposure compensation scale. In all modes, it is possible to select the metering point manually. The green frame in the frame is responsible for the focus point, and the white circle is for the metering point. To equalize exposure to certain object you need to move the round frame to this object, and the camera will set the desired exposure.

You can't transfer camera control using the Camera2 API third party applications, there is no possibility of saving pictures in RAW.

The camera can shoot video in the maximum resolution of Full HD @30 fps, there is a slow motion mode, there is no stabilization function. In general, the camera copes well with video shooting: sharpness, color reproduction and detailing are normal, brightness is also enough. There are practically no complaints about sound recording: the sound is clear, loud, the noise reduction system almost always adequately copes with wind noise.

The camera can be called good, although it has enough shortcomings. Blurred areas often appear in the corners, and for some reason the program does not digest small branches, which is why incomprehensible translucent clouds appear in their place. Especially often, a similar fate awaits the trees at the edges of the frame, while in the center they have a chance to remain intact. In general, the sharpness in the center, and sometimes at the edges, is quite good, so the camera can handle documentary shooting quite well.

Telephone part and communications

Communication capabilities of Meizu M5s include support for LTE Cat.4 (up to 150 Mbps), five LTE frequency bands are supported, including 3 FDD LTE bands (band 1, 3, 7) and two TD LTE bands (band 38 and 40 ). This model do not support LTE frequency 800 MHz (Band 20), which is best suited for indoor communications as well as in sparsely populated areas, this can be a particular problem for users in regions away from cities. Within the city limits of the Moscow region, the device behaves confidently, the quality of signal reception does not cause any complaints.

The smartphone also supports both Wi-Fi bands (2.4 and 5 GHz), there is Bluetooth 4.0 BLE. You can organize a wireless access point via Wi-Fi or Bluetooth channels. NFC module not in the device. Micro-USB connector supports connection external devices in USB OTG mode. The navigation module works with both GPS (with A-GPS) and domestic Glonass, but without the support of Chinese Beidou. The first satellites during a cold start are detected within the first minute. The clarity of positioning is not satisfactory, but as for the speed of work, we have also seen faster navigation modules in smartphones. There is also a magnetic compass in the device, which is necessary for navigation programs.

The smartphone does not support dual 3G/4G SIM cards at the same time. That is, for example, the SIM card of the Tele2 operator in Moscow will not work in 3G for voice communication if another slot is assigned for data transmission in 4G. The interface in Meizu smartphones, like that of Huawei, traditionally does not allow you to select a specific card for voice calls and SMS in advance, only during the connection. Only a data card can be assigned in advance. Cards work in Dual mode SIM Dual Standby, there is only one radio modem.

Software and multimedia

Used as a software platform Google Android version 6.0 with its own proprietary shell Flyme OS version 5. This is the latest version so far, but it is no longer new, it has been used in all Meizu smartphones for a long time, we met with it in the flagship Meizu MX6 and Meizu Pro 6 Plus. The shell has become even lighter compared to the fourth version, all interface and application icons have been redrawn, new animation options have appeared, and design themes have been added. AT new version interface, a special Editor's Choice section has appeared, which advises the most common programs, and also allows you to download and install google apps. And it is necessary to do this, because now the purchased brand new Meizu smartphone does not even have the usual store installed initially. Google Play. Additional programs, as usual, almost none, only preset file manager and phone manager - a comprehensive utility responsible for security, memory management, performance, etc. There is an interesting program with tools: a magnifying glass, a flashlight, a ruler, a compass and a mirror. Flashlight, by the way, can work in flashing SOS mode. The standard default keyboard does not support swipe input like Swype, but usually the user is immediately given the opportunity to switch to the preinstalled TouchPal keyboard with a much wider range of features, including swipe input, custom dictionaries, Reserve copy, and even with its own TouchPal cloud.

To listen to music, you use your own branded audio player with the usual set of settings in the form of preset equalizer values, which can only be used with headphones connected. Both in the headphones and in the dynamics the device sounds average: the sound is clear, without impurities, the volume margin is not excessive, high frequencies predominate.

There is no FM radio in the smartphone. The recorder demonstrates satisfactory sensitivity and is quite suitable for recording lectures.

Performance

The hardware platform is based on a single-chip system MediaTek MT6753, made using 28-nanometer technology. The structure of this SoC includes eight 64-bit ARM Cortex-A53 cores with a frequency of up to 1.3 GHz. The dual-core GPU Mali-T720 is responsible for graphics processing. The amount of RAM is 3 GB, and the built-in flash memory is 16 or 32 GB. About 25 GB is initially free for the needs of the user in the 32 GB flash version. Expandable memory by installing microSD cards yes, but then you have to remove one of the SIM-cards. In addition, applications cannot be installed on the memory card here. It is possible to connect external flash drives in USB OTG mode.

MediaTek MT6753 is not a very productive platform, it is below the confident average level, represented, for example, by Qualcomm Snapdragon 625 SoC and MediaTek MT6755 (Helio P10). Here, the level is rather closer to the weaker Qualcomm Snapdragon 430, but even that is slightly ahead of today's heroine in all respects. Nevertheless, the smartphone confidently copes with the tasks set so far, there are no slowdowns in the interface, as in games. One has only to take into account that the games here cannot be presented in maximum quality, since the display resolution of the Meizu M5s is only 720p.

thermal images

Below is a thermal image rear surface obtained after 10 minutes of running a battery test in the GFXBenchmark program:

It can be seen that the heating is more localized in the upper part of the device, which apparently corresponds to the location of the SoC chip. According to the heat chamber, the maximum heating was 38 degrees (at an ambient temperature of 24 degrees), this is not very much.

Video playback

To test the "omnivorous" when playing video (including support for various codecs, containers and special features, such as subtitles), we used the most common formats, which make up the bulk of the content available on the Web. Note that for mobile devices it is important to have support for hardware video decoding at the chip level, since it is most often impossible to process modern versions using processor cores alone. Also, do not expect everything from a mobile device to decode everything, since the leadership in flexibility belongs to the PC, and no one is going to challenge it. All results are summarized in a table.

According to the test results, traditionally for Meizu smartphones, the hero of the review turned out to be equipped with all the necessary decoders that are needed to fully play most of the most common multimedia files on the network, including audio (AC3).

Further testing of video playback performed Alexey Kudryavtsev.

We did not find an MHL interface, as well as Mobility DisplayPort, in this smartphone, so we had to limit ourselves to testing the output of video files on the screen of the device itself. To do this, we used a set of test files with an arrow and a rectangle moving one division per frame (see “Methodology for testing video signal playback and display devices. Version 1 (for mobile devices) Red marks indicate possible problems associated with the playback of the respective files.

According to the criterion for displaying frames, the quality of playing video files on the screen of the smartphone itself is good, since in most cases frames (or groups of frames) can (but are not required to) be displayed with more or less uniform alternation of intervals and without frame drops. The screen refresh rate is 58 Hz, so in the case of 60 fps files, at least two frames per second are skipped. When playing video files with a resolution of 1280 by 720 pixels (720p) on a smartphone screen, the image of the video file itself is displayed exactly along the border of the screen, one to one in pixels, that is, in its original resolution. The range of brightness displayed on the screen differs from the standard range of 16-235: in the shadows, a dozen shades merge with black, and in the highlights, several shades of "whiter than white" are displayed, which reduces the brightness and contrast of the image of a typical video file.

Battery Life

Fixed accumulator battery, installed in Meizu M5s, has a capacity of 3000 mAh. This is far from the most capacious to date. mobile battery, respectively, the results of the smartphone in all tests are also average. In real usage scenarios, with a normal average mode of operation, the hero of the review is able to calmly last a day without recharging, but it’s better not to count on much and put the device on charge every night.

Testing has traditionally been conducted at normal power levels without power saving features.

Continuous reading in the Moon + Reader program (with a standard, light theme) at a minimum comfortable brightness level (brightness was set to 100 cd / m²) with auto scrolling lasted until the battery was completely discharged for about 13 hours, and with continuous viewing of video in high quality (720p) with the same brightness level home network Wi-Fi device operates for about 10 hours. In 3D game mode, the smartphone can work for almost 4 hours.

Smartphone supports fast charging mCharge. Thanks to it, it does not take much time for the device to fully charge the battery. From the supplied network adapter, the smartphone is charged for a maximum of 1 hour 10 minutes with a current of 1.5 A at a voltage of 9 V.

Outcome

The most affordable Meizu smartphone, the Meizu M5, went on sale in Russia at a price of 11,000 rubles. The M5s version at the start of sales is offered at 3,000 rubles more expensive: for 14,000 rubles with 16 GB of flash memory and for 15,000 rubles with 32 GB of flash memory. However, at the time of the publication of the article, few official proposals were drowning in a sea of, let's say, alternative proposals that reduced the cost of new items to 8 and 9 thousand rubles, respectively.

The Meizu smartphone turned out to be decent; despite the positioning and low price, this device is not inferior to many mid-range smartphones - except for the screen resolution. The display here has a resolution of only 720p, and this somewhat reduces the level of the smartphone compared, for example, with the same Meizu M5 Note, which is positioned precisely as a strong midranger and costs more.

Otherwise, the Meizu M5s has a solid body with a nice design, good hardware stuffing and quite high-quality cameras for this level, which is important. Sound, autonomy level and communication capabilities quite satisfactory. Solid performance, coupled with the absence of any frank flaws and marriage, allow us to consider Meizu M5s as one of the most interesting products in its class and its price category.

Meizu smartphones are known for their excellent cameras, but the quality of photos depends significantly on having a properly working flash. It allows you to shoot in the evening and at night, and in the devices of this manufacturer it is used for lighting when you turn on the Flashlight application. However, frequent use of this function may damage the part, as a result of which it will stop working and the flash in the Meizu phone will need to be replaced.

Many users complain about the vulnerability of the LED flash, several hours of constantly active flashlight mode can lead to the burning of the LED. Resoldering the contacts will not solve the problem and you need to change the LED. In some cases, the component stops functioning due to a software bug. It often occurs after an incorrectly performed or incomplete flashing operating system devices. Sometimes the LED flash goes out randomly when shooting video for a long time, fix this problem impossible, because this refers to the hardware marriage of the smartphone, you need to let the gadget cool down.

Signs of damage can be two completely opposite states: when the flash does not turn on and when it does not go out. The main factors that lead to a malfunction are: severe physical damage when dropped, liquid entering the housing, wrong settings flashes, operating system failure. LED flash malfunction occurs due to a malfunction in the part mechanism, the need to replace the lamp, and a malfunction of the board components.

CONVENIENT CAMERA OF MEIZU SMARTPHONES

Today we will tell you about several convenient options of the CAMERA application on MEIZU smartphones in version FLYME 4.5.x. If you carefully studied the FAQ and the Smartphone Instructions application, you won’t discover anything new for yourself. Otherwise, you can make working with a smartphone camera much more convenient!

SHOOTING OPTIONS

Did you know that you can take a picture in the MEIZU smartphone camera not only by pressing the shutter button on the smartphone screen. You can also take a picture by pressing the volume button. Or, by pointing the focus point on the screen, do not remove your finger from the screen, and a frame will be taken in a second. The camera of MEIZU smartphones is very convenient even for shooting with one hand. What's the best way for you to shoot? Decide for yourself!

FOREVA SQUARE PHOTOS!

Most recently, the Instagram application allowed to publish not only square photos, but also widescreen ones. But if you are a follower of old traditions and want to get square photos on your smartphone, no problem! In the Camera app, double-tap the screen and the viewfinder will turn square and the camera will take a square photo. You can safely immediately publish to Instagram in the old, “warm, tube” square size, without cropping.

CONTINUOUS SHOOTING

Do you want to take many frames in a row at once, burst shooting? Easily! Just hold down the shutter key in the Camera app. Get dozens of shots in a row. And in the MEIZU Smartphone Gallery app, they will be sorted together so as not to clog up your photo archive. If you wish, you can choose the most successful photos, the rest will be deleted.

SEPARATE METERING

In the settings of the Camera app, turn on the "Metering section". Now, while focusing on the desired point on the screen, without changing the focus position, you can change the exposure point, making the frame lighter or darker, simply by grabbing and dragging to Right place exposure circle from focus point square. Choose the optimal exposure while keeping focus on the right subject!

LEVEL AND GRID

Forget the jokes about "the horizon is littered". In the Camera app settings, activate the "Level" or "Grid" options to always have a flat horizon line. Grid - will cover the entire viewfinder with an even green grid (of course, it will not be in the picture). And Level will display a glowing semicircle around the shutter button, which will show whether you are holding the smartphone evenly. The action is similar to the construction tool "level".

GROUP PHOTO IS NOT A PROBLEM

In the settings of the Camera application, choose how long after pressing the shutter button: 3, 5 or 10 seconds, the smartphone should take a picture. Line up your friends, mount your smartphone on a tripod or secure it in some other way, and have time to join your friends for a fun shot with you! After shooting, do not forget to turn this option off again.

SPY SHOOTING

How can I turn off the camera shutter sound so that I can take a picture without sound? We go into the settings of the smartphone, then we go along the path: sound-> system sound-> camera shutter. We turn it off, and the camera starts shooting silently.

And also recall that switching between the shooting modes of the Camera of MEIZU smartphones is carried out in two ways: either by scrolling the modes to the right or left, or by clicking on the icon of the list of modes, in which all modes will be immediately presented with large buttons to select the one you need.
